About the artist

Mike was born in Lancashire in 1970 and now lives in Devon with his young family.

Wildlife Art

I like to work on a large scale, mainly painting in acrylic on board. I have exhibited work at the Artists for Conservation 1st Annual Gala, the Mall Galleries, The Royal West of England Academy, Marwell International Wildlife Art Society and at the British Bird Fair. My work has sold both nationally and internationally and I am a signature member of Artists for Conservation. I have high quality Giclee Prints available of most pieces.

Illustration

I have worked as a freelance illustrator for the last 10 years. My illustrations have appeared in books, magazines, posters, brochures, leaflets and identification panels. They range from small scientific studies to large 4 metre murals. I am represented by the Wildlife Art Company
